BERLIN: Germany coach Julian Nagelsmann on Thursday backed Newcastle striker Nick Woltemade to lead the line for his injury-hit side in their 2026 World Cup qualification bid. The Germans face Luxembourg away on Friday before returning home to take on Slovakia on Monday, with the latter match likely to determine who qualifies for the tournament directly. Woltemade, 23, has only played six games for Germany since making his debut in June. He scored the winner in October’s 1-0 victory over Northern Ireland, his first Germany goal. “Right now he’s super important because we’ve got a few players out injured in that position and because he’s a very good player,” Nagelsmann said. “He’s in high demand for us right now because he’s doing well, he’s important in pressing, in holding onto the ball and in scoring goals.” The 1.98-meter tall Woltemade hit the ground running in England after moving to Newcastle in the summer, scoring in four of his first five Premier League games. “He’s scored several times already.

ALMATY: Kylian Mbappé scored a hat trick as Real Madrid shrugged off any travel weariness in a 5-0 win at Kairat Almaty in Kazakhstan on Tuesday. The 15-time European champions traveled nearly 4,000 miles (6,500 kilometers) to play the game in the eastern Kazakh city, Kairat’s first home match in the competition. The enthusiasm showed with Dastan Satpayev testing Thibault Courtois after just 13 seconds and Jorginho trying his luck a minute later. Mbappé settled any visiting nerves by dispatching a penalty in the 25th after goalkeeper Sherkhan Kalmurza had brought down Franco Mastantuono. Mbappé went close again before the break but ultimately the visitors appeared content to let the ball circulate without forcing the initiative too much. The second half started in the same vein until Courtois caught the Kairat defense out with a long clearance and Mbappé lobbed the ball over Kalmurza in the 52nd for his second goal. Kairat might have had a way back into the game when Dani Ceballos was penalized for an apparent foul on Valery Gromyko, but referee Marco Guida changed his mind after a VAR review. Arda Güler sent Mbappé though for his third goal in the 73rd, when the France star completed his fourth hat trick in the competition.
PARIS: Paris Saint-Germain coach Luis Enrique refused to complain about the mounting injuries affecting his team before Wednesday’s Champions League match at Barcelona. Defending champion PSG will be without star winger Khvicha Kvaratskhelia, Ballon d’Or winner Ousmane Dembélé and forward Désiré Doué. They are all out injured along with central defender Marquinhos, the club captain, while PSG have doubts over the fitness of key midfielders Vitinha and João Neves. “You can either get results or make excuses. Whoever plays tomorrow is part of a real team,” Luis Enrique said Tuesday at a pre-match news conference.
